摘要

Recent decades have witnessed on the one hand a much greater and tighter integration of goods or services supply systems and growing interconnectedness as well as changing organizational and operational factors, and on the other hand an increased social vulnerability in the face of accidental or intentional disruption. The work of the International Risk Governance Council (IRGC) in the field of critical infrastructures has focused on both the risks associated with five individual infrastructures and the issues associated with the increasing interdependence between them. This paper presents a selection of system weaknesses and a number of policy options that have been identified and highlights issues for further investigation and dialogue with stakeholders. Furthermore, the need to extend current modeling and simulation techniques in order to cope with the increasing system complexity is elaborated. An object-oriented, hybrid modeling approach promising to overcome some of the shortcomings of traditional methods is presented.
